Exploring Udaipur: A 3-Day Adventure

Friday, September 1: The Royal City

Begin your Udaipur adventure by exploring the majestic City Palace in the morning. This sprawling palace complex offers breathtaking views of Lake Pichola and houses a fascinating museum showcasing artifacts from the grand era of the Mewar dynasty. Afterward, take a leisurely boat ride on Lake Pichola, visiting the iconic Lake Palace hotel and enjoying the serene surroundings. In the afternoon, head to the picturesque Saheliyon-ki-Bari, a beautiful garden adorned with fountains, kiosks, marble elephants, and a delightful lotus pool. As the evening unfolds, witness the mesmerizing sound and light show at the historic Bagore Ki Haveli, a cultural extravaganza that brings Udaipur's rich heritage to life.

  • City Palace: INR 300 (approx.), 2-3 hours
  • Lake Pichola Boat Ride: INR 400 (approx.), 1-2 hours
  • Saheliyon-ki-Bari: INR 30 (approx.), 1-2 hours
  • Bagore Ki Haveli Sound and Light Show: INR 100 (approx.), 1-2 hours
Saturday, September 2: Lakeside Charms

Embark on a day full of lakeside wonders starting with a visit to the serene Jag Mandir Palace in the morning. Situated on an island in Lake Pichola, this stunning palace offers a tranquil retreat surrounded by breathtaking views. Afterward, make your way to the historic Jagdish Temple, a large Hindu temple adorned with intricate carvings and dedicated to Lord Vishnu. In the afternoon, explore the charming streets of the Old City, known as the "Venice of the East," and visit the bustling bazaars to experience the local culture and shop for handicrafts. As the evening approaches, witness a mesmerizing sunset from the tranquil shores of Fateh Sagar Lake.

  • Jag Mandir Palace: INR 400 (approx.), 2-3 hours
  • Jagdish Temple: Free entry, 1-2 hours
  • Old City Bazaars: Cost varies, 2-3 hours
  • Fateh Sagar Lake: Free entry, 1-2 hours
Sunday, September 3: Cultural Immersion

Immerse yourself in Udaipur's cultural heritage on your final day in the city. Begin the morning by visiting the enchanting Monsoon Palace, also known as Sajjangarh Palace, perched atop a hill offering panoramic vistas of the city and its surroundings. Afterward, head to the mesmerizing Saheliyon Ki Bari, known as the Garden of the Maidens, featuring beautiful fountains, marble elephants, and lush greenery. In the afternoon, explore the Shilpgram Art and Craft Village, a living museum showcasing rural arts, crafts, and cultural traditions of Rajasthan. Wrap up your Udaipur adventure by enjoying a traditional Rajasthani folk dance and music performance in the evening.

  • Monsoon Palace: INR 100 (approx.), 2-3 hours
  • Saheliyon Ki Bari: INR 30 (approx.), 1-2 hours
  • Shilpgram Art and Craft Village: INR 30 (approx.), 2-3 hours
  • Rajasthani Folk Dance and Music Performance: INR 200 (approx.), 1-2 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While exploring Udaipur, don't miss out on visiting the lesser-known gems. Take a trip to the stunning Sajjangarh Biological Park, adjacent to the Monsoon Palace, where you can spot various wildlife species in their natural habitats. Another hidden gem is the Ahar Cenotaphs, a collection of royal memorials that offer a glimpse into the city's regal past. To experience the local lifestyle, visit the bustling Shastri Circle in the evening, where you can enjoy street food, shop for local handicrafts, and interact with the friendly locals.
